LAUNCH | PayPal Launches Dollar-Backed Stablecoin, PayPal USD (PYUSD), on the Ethereum Blockchain

PayPal, a prominent player in the payment industry, has announced the introduction of a stablecoin tied to the U.S. dollar.

“Reserves for PayPal USD are fully backed by U.S. dollar deposits, U.S. Treasuries and similar cash equivalents, and PayPal USD can be bought or sold through PayPal at a rate of $1.00 per PayPal USD,” Paypal said in a press release in August 2023.

This move marks a significant milestone as it signifies the first instance of a major fintech company adopting digital currencies for the purpose of transactions and fund transfers.

According to Paypal, the new stablecoin, dubbed Paypal USD,  is 100% backed by U.S. dollar deposits, short-term U.S Treasuries and similar cash equivalents. PayPal USD is redeemable 1:1 for U.S. dollars and is issued by Paxos Trust Company.

Eligible PayPal customers will not only be able to make transfers using the stablecoin, they will also be able to make purchases. PayPal will also allow customers to convert “supported cryptocurrencies” into or from PYUSD, the company said.

Paypal indicated that the stablecoin is designed to reduce friction for in-experience payments in virtual environments, facilitate fast transfers of value to support friends and family, send remittances or conduct international payments, enable direct flows to developers and creators, and foster the continued expansion into digital assets by the largest brands in the world.

“Most of the current volume of stablecoins is used in web3-specific environments – PayPal USD will be compatible with that ecosystem from day one and will soon be available on Venmo,” Paypal said.

As an ERC-20 token issued on the Ethereum blockchain, PayPal USD will be available to an already large and growing community of external developers, wallets and web3 applications, can be easily adopted by exchanges, and will be deployed to power experiences within the PayPal ecosystem.

Paypal says from September 2023, Paxos will publish a public monthly Reserve Report for PayPal USD that outlines the instruments composing the reserves. Paxos will also publish a public third-party attestation of the value of PayPal USD reserve assets.

“The attestation will be issued by an independent third-party accounting firm and conducted in accordance with attestation standards established by the American Institute of Certified Public Accountants (AICPA).”

Congolese startup, Vault Pay, has been selected for the Y Combinator Summer 2023 (S23) class making it the third African startup selected for the cohort.

The payments firm has become part of the S2023 group alongside ChowCentral, a Nigerian food delivery startup, and Eden Care, a healthcare startup that became the first Rwandan startup to join the highly-acclaimed accelerator program when it was announced in July 2023.

According to a statement released on Y Combinator’s site, Vault Pay, located in the Democratic Republic of Congo, is actively developing essential payment infrastructure for the Central African region. This venture was established in 2023 by Ntambwa Basambombo and Christel Ilaka.

Utilizing its infrastructure, the startup provides immediate payment options, user-friendly banking services, and tailored solutions distributed via telecommunications networks. As stated by its creators, Vault Pay’s objective is to ‘facilitate effortless integration and unparalleled possibilities by empowering telecommunications companies to directly dispense banking services.’

“With secure data exchange, real-time transactions, and synchronized operations, we create a harmonious partnership between banks and telcos, amplifying the reach and impact of financial services,” VaultPay indicated.

Y Combinator is one of the most attractive fellowship and accelerator programs for teams that are building in technology, having supported several enterprises including Stripe, Coinbase, Twitch, InstaCart and AirBnB.

When a company is accepted into the program, YC invests a total of $500, 000 in them. African startups that have been backed by YC, have gone on to raise $1.5 more billion.

In 2022, a total of eight African startups were admitted to Y Combinator’s summer batch, with six being fintech companies and the remaining two being food delivery startups.
